weil es bei mir nicht so gut geklappt hat habe ich mir ein tut angesehen.
Und jetzt kommt der updater am pogramm start.
Es hat auch alles geklapp ausser das mit dem Form1-Load Ereignis.
Dort tacuht dan ein fehler auf.
Das ist der Code für das Form1-Load Ereignis:
	Zitat:
	
	
		| My.Computer.Network.DownloadFile("http://programmierung.kilu.de/Anwendungen/wm-spiel-notierer/version", Environment.GetFolderPath(Environment.SpecialFolde  r.ApplicationData) & "/version.ini", "", "", False, 60000, True) Dim MeineVersion As Integer = CInt(Me.Label35.Text)
 Dim ServerVersion As Integer = My.Computer.FileSystem.ReadAllText(Environment.Get  FolderPath(Environment.SpecialFolder.ApplicationDa  ta) & "/version.ini")
 If ServerVersion > MeineVersion Then
 My.Computer.FileSystem.WriteAllBytes(Environment.G  etFolderPath(Environment.SpecialFolder.Application  Data) & "\Update.exe", My.Resources.Updater, False)
 MsgBox("Das Programm wird nun auf den aktuelsten stand gebracht!", MsgBoxStyle.Information, "Aktuell")
 Shell(Environment.GetFolderPath(Environment.Specia  lFolder.ApplicationData) & "\Update.exe")
 End
 End If
 | 
	
 Jetzt kommt aber wen ich mein Programm starte kommt ein fenster mit diesem Fehler:
	Zitat:
	
	
		| Informationen über das Aufrufen von JIT-Debuggen anstelle dieses Dialogfelds finden Sie am Ende dieser Meldung.
 
 ************** Ausnahmetext **************
 System.IO.FileNotFoundException: Die Datei wurde nicht gefunden.
 bei Microsoft.VisualBasic.Interaction.Shell(String PathName, AppWinStyle Style, Boolean Wait, Int32 Timeout)
 bei Updater.Form1.httpclient_DownloadFileCompleted(Obj  ect sender, AsyncCompletedEventArgs e)
 bei System.Net.WebClient.OnDownloadFileCompleted(Async  CompletedEventArgs e)
 bei System.Net.WebClient.DownloadFileOperationComplete  d(Object arg)
 
 
 ************** Geladene Assemblys **************
 mscorlib
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ll.
 ----------------------------------------
 Updater
 Assembly-Version: 1.0.0.0.
 Win32-Version: 1.0.0.0.
 CodeBase: file:///C:/Users/Kai/AppData/Roaming/update.exe.
 ----------------------------------------
 Microsoft.VisualBasic
 Assembly-Version: 8.0.0.0.
 Win32-Version: 8.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/Microsoft.VisualBasic/8.0.0.0__b03f5f7f11d50a3a/Microsoft.VisualBasic.dll.
 ----------------------------------------
 System
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ll.
 ----------------------------------------
 System.Windows.Forms
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Windows.Forms/2.0.0.0__b77a5c561934e089/System.Windows.Forms.dll.
 ----------------------------------------
 System.Drawing
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Drawing/2.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ll.
 ----------------------------------------
 System.Runtime.Remoting
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Runtime.Remoting/2.0.0.0__b77a5c561934e089/System.Runtime.Remoting.dll.
 ----------------------------------------
 System.Configuration
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Configuration/2.0.0.0__b03f5f7f11d50a3a/System.Configuration.dll.
 ----------------------------------------
 System.Xml
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Xml/2.0.0.0__b77a5c561934e089/System.Xml.dll.
 ----------------------------------------
 Microsoft.VisualBasic.resources
 Assembly-Version: 8.0.0.0.
 Win32-Version: 8.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/Microsoft.VisualBasic.resources/8.0.0.0_de_b03f5f7f11d50a3a/Microsoft.VisualBasic.resources.dll.
 ----------------------------------------
 mscorlib.resources
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ll.
 ----------------------------------------
 System.Windows.Forms.resources
 Assembly-Version: 2.0.0.0.
 Win32-Version: 2.0.50727.4927 (NetFXspW7.050727-4900).
 CodeBase: file:///C:/Windows/assembly/GAC_MSIL/System.Windows.Forms.resources/2.0.0.0_de_b77a5c561934e089/System.Windows.Forms.resources.dll.
 ----------------------------------------
 
 ************** JIT-Debuggen **************
 Um das JIT-Debuggen (Just-In-Time) zu aktivieren, muss in der
 Konfigurationsdatei der Anwendung oder des Computers
 (machine.config) der jitDebugging-Wert im Abschnitt system.windows.forms festgelegt werden.
 Die Anwendung muss mit aktiviertem Debuggen kompiliert werden.
 
 Zum Beispiel:
 
 <configuration>
 <system.windows.forms jitDebugging="true" />
 </configuration>
 
 Wenn das JIT-Debuggen aktiviert ist, werden alle nicht behandelten
 Ausnahmen an den JIT-Debugger gesendet, der auf dem
 Computer registriert ist, und nicht in diesem Dialogfeld behandelt.
 | 
	
 Ich hoffe ihr könnt mir helfen.